Mulla on käytössä työkirja, jossa saattaa olla tulostettavia sivuja 2-34 riippuen siitä kuinka paljon taulukossa on rivejä. Onko mahdollista tehdä makro joka valitsisi tulostus alueen tietyssä sarakkeessa (esim. sarake O) olevan rivimäärän mukaan?
Tulostusalueen määrittely
3
435
Vastaukset
- EllaV
Helpoin tapa on ensin tarkastaa kuinka paljon rivejä löytyy mikäli kaikilla riveillä on edes jotain eli eivät ole tyhjiä.
dim inRivit as integer
dim i as integer
for i = 1 to 3000 'Määrällä ei ole merkitystä kunhan on riittävästi
if wordbooks("Sheet1").Range("A" & i) "" then
inRivit = inRivit 1
else
exit for
end if
'Siitä kun on hypätty pois niin (olettaen että sivu aktiivinen
range.("A1:O" & inRivit).select
selection.print
Valitettavasti en linukan puolelta pysty tarkastamaan toimiiko mutta vaikkaisin että aika lähelle osuu. - Miksuit
Sub ValitseTaulu()
Dim VR As Integer
Dim VS As Integer
VR = Selection.SpecialCells(xlCellTypeLastCell).Row
VS = Selection.SpecialCells(xlCellTypeLastCell).Column
Range(Cells(1, 1), Cells(VR, VS)).Select
End Sub Excelin omilla funktioilla
ThisWorkbook moduuliin...
Private Sub Workbook_BeforePrint(Cancel As Boolean)
Dim vika As Integer
vika = Range("O65536").End(xlUp).Row
ActiveSheet.PageSetup.PrintArea = "$A$1:$O$" & vika
End Sub
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
Saako kaunis ihminen parempaa kohtelua?
Onko kauniin ihmisen elämä "helpompaa" kuin tavallisen näköisen ihmisen? Olen kuullut väittämän, että kaunis ihminen saa1002873En rehellisesti usko et oisit
Sekuntiakaan oikeasti mua kaivannut. Tai edes miettinyt miten mulla menee. Jotenkin todennäköisesti hyödyt tästäkin jos361839- 101814
Suomennettua: professori Jeffrey Sachs avaa Ukrainan sodan taustat luennollaan EU parlamentissa
Jeffrey Sachs on yhdysvaltalainen ekonomisti. Sachs toimii Columbian yliopiston The Earth Instituten johtajana. Aiemmin3831681Näin sinusta taas unta!
Unessa olin pakahtuneesti rakastunut sinuun. Olimme vanhassa talossa jossa oli yläkerran huoneissa pyöreät ikkunat. Pöly211611Nainen, olet jotenkin lumoava
Katselen kauneuttasi kuin kuuta, sen loistoa pimeässä. Sen kaunis valo on kaunista sekä herkkää ja lumoavaa. Olet naisel681457- 1191267
- 131176
En muuttaisi sinusta mitään
Ensin olit etäinen ja yritin pysyä tutkan alapuolella. Mutta ei silmiltäsi jää mitään huomaamatta, kuten minulla ei kuul91156- 201039